    My friend loves going to this bar so when he invited me I thought why not! I could give up a night of man-hunting for him! My girl and I arrive at the bar around 8:30p and strangely enough there wasn't anyone checking IDs. No worries we walked in and sat at the bar to way for my other friend. The place itself is on the small side, and while it was fairly empty when I went (Good Friday), I'm sure this place gets PACKED. There are a row of booths/tables along one wall and the opposite wall is the bar, with a pool table at one end near the entrance, and a modern juke box thing at the other end near the bathrooms. The feel is divey, yet classy..love it!

    So we sit down at the bar..First thing that happens? One of the patrons asked if we were straight and if so what were we doing there?? I laughed it off, not sure if he was being funny or if it was one of THOSE kinds of places. You know, where we straight people and laughed at and ridiculed :P It's not..at least from this first visit anyway lol.

    The bartender asked if anyone was working the door yet so I assume there's normally a door guy checking IDs. We ordered our drinks and was served promptly. Lemme tell you, they do not pour lightly here. The drinks were great and the eye-candy making the drinks were even greater-er.

    I think people complained about the music here but well..it's a juke box thing, so it's hard to blame the establishment for the type of music played. I kinda like that you get to pick whatever you want to hear!

    I've been going to the Tin Lizzie for about 3 years now and have always had a great time.  I really enjoy the environment and pool table.  There is not many places in orange county that cater to the gays who would rather play pool than dance to Britney, so this bar has quickly found it's way to my heart.  

    That is until lately.

    There is this late forty-something female bartender with horribly fake boobs and even more awful attitude.  She's constantly liquored up and reeking of booze while working. I have always received great service from all bartenders at this bar EXCEPT her.  At one point last night while sitting at the bar, I heard a patron ask if he could get some beers, to which she snapped back, "Can't you see I'm trying to have a conversation here?!"  It was so loud and obnoxious that even I heard it several feet away over loud music.  I watched her face and could see after a few moments that she wasn't joking when she just continued her conversation with the other patron.  

    Forgive us paying customers for thinking that since you ARE a bartender, and you ARE at work, that you would possibly trouble yourself to pour some drinks that WE PAY FOR.    

    On another occasion while still seated at the bar I saw her throwing a handful of ice at someone playing pool.  At first I thought she had known the person and was being a prankster but the confused look on the person's face after it happened was quite the contrary.  The ice barely missed their head and I watched them walk around the table, pick the ice up piece by piece and throw it away in the trash while they continued their game.  I WOULD HAVE WALKED OUT AT THAT MOMENT IF I WERE THEM..  It would be a totally different situation if I were at some house party and she was the "scary-older-lady-thinking-she's-twenty- something," in the corner being obnoxious...BUT its not a house party.  People are there paying money to enjoy themselves.

    Now after reading some of these others reviews on here I am even more confused as to why this woman (i use that term loosely because she lacks ANY class) is still employed here amongst all the other bartenders that are awesome.  She provides nothing to the experience but anxiety while trying to avoid her.   It's sad and unfortunate that one person has to ruin it for all.  

    This isn't to say I wont return.  I won't let some grumpy old lady ruin a place that I enjoy.  I just will simply wait for another bartender to serve me if she is working and I will tip accordingly.  I come from a background of business managing and have learned that these types of employees, if left employed, will slowly turn away customers.   I hope the owner(s) make a wise decision soon.
